
Joint Logistics Commanders
Joint Logistics Commanders (JLCs) are senior military officers responsible for coordinating and overseeing logistics operations across multiple branches of a nation's armed forces, such as the Army, Navy, and Air Force. Their main role is to ensure that personnel, equipment, and supplies are efficiently moved, maintained, and available where needed during operations. By integrating logistics efforts, JLCs help streamline resource management, reduce duplication, and support the overall readiness and effectiveness of joint military activities. Their leadership ensures that different military services work together seamlessly in complex operational environments.
